Navigating the Reefer FCL Sailing Schedule from China to Chicago

Identifying a reliable Reefer FCL sailing schedule from China to Chicago involves several key factors. Major Chinese ports like Shanghai, Ningbo, and Shenzhen are primary departure points. These ports offer frequent sailings to North American destinations, including Chicago.

The journey typically involves trans-Pacific routes, often calling at West Coast ports before rail transit to Chicago. Understanding this multimodal journey is essential. Direct sailings to East Coast ports are also possible, though with longer ocean transit times.

Typical ocean transit from China to USA West Coast ports ranges from 14 to 20 days. Rail transit to Chicago then adds 5-10 days. Overall, a door-to-door Reefer FCL service usually takes 30-40 days, varying with port congestion and carrier efficiency.

How Does Reefer FCL Compare to Other Shipping Options?

Evaluating various shipping methods is crucial for your electronics shipment from China to Chicago. Reefer FCL offers distinct advantages, but alternatives like air freight or LCL also play a role. Each option presents different trade-offs in terms of cost, speed, and capacity.

For instance, air freight provides unparalleled speed for urgent or high-value electronics. However, its cost per unit is substantially higher than sea freight. A careful cost-benefit analysis is always recommended.

LCL (Less than Container Load) reefer options are available for smaller volumes. While economical, LCL often involves longer transit due to consolidation. It also offers less direct control over the container environment compared to dedicated FCL.

Real-World Scenarios: Reefer FCL from China to Chicago

Examining actual case studies provides practical insights into the complexities of shipping electronics. These examples highlight how different cargo types and logistical choices impact the process. They can inform your own shipping strategies.

Case Study 1: High-Value Medical Electronic Components

This shipment involved critical medical diagnostic components requiring strict temperature control. Early booking secured preferred reefer space. Diligent documentation prevented customs delays despite transshipment via Busan, Korea. This proactive approach ensured timely and safe delivery.

DetailDescription
RouteShenzhen, China -> Chicago, USA
CargoMedical diagnostic components, 25 CBM, 8,000 kg
Container40HQ Reefer (set to +18°C)
Shipping Details
– Carrier/ServiceMaersk
– Port of LoadingYantian, Shenzhen
– Port of DischargeLong Beach, then rail to Chicago
– Route TypeTransshipment via Busan, Korea
Cost Breakdown (Based on Q3 2024 market rates)
– Ocean Freight$4,850
– Origin Charges (THC, documentation)$380
– Destination Charges (DDC, rail handling)$720
– Customs & Duties (estimated)$1,500
– Total Landed Cost (approx.)$7,450
Timeline
– Booking to Loading7 days
– Sea Transit18 days (to Long Beach)
– Rail Transit7 days (to Chicago)
– Customs Clearance3 days
– Total Door-to-Door35 days

Case Study 2: Bulk Consumer Electronics (Smart Home Devices)

This case focused on optimizing transit time for consumer electronics. Leveraging a less congested West Coast port (Prince Rupert) for direct sailing and subsequent rail connection significantly reduced overall transit. This strategy avoided typical Los Angeles/Long Beach delays, ensuring faster market entry.

DetailDescription
RouteNingbo, China -> Chicago, USA
CargoSmart speakers and hubs, 58 CBM, 12,000 kg
Container2 x 40HQ Reefer (set to +22°C)
Shipping Details
– Carrier/ServiceCOSCO
– Port of LoadingNingbo
– Port of DischargePrince Rupert, then rail to Chicago
– Route TypeDirect sailing to Prince Rupert, then rail
Cost Breakdown (Typical rates as of early 2025)
– Ocean Freight (per 40HQ)$4,100
– Origin Charges (per 40HQ)$350
– Destination Charges (per 40HQ)$680
– Customs & Duties (estimated, per 40HQ)$1,200
– Total Landed Cost (approx. per 40HQ)$6,330
Timeline
– Booking to Loading10 days
– Sea Transit14 days (to Prince Rupert)
– Rail Transit8 days (to Chicago)
– Customs Clearance4 days
– Total Door-to-Door36 days

Which Option Should You Choose for Your Electronics Shipment?

Selecting the optimal shipping method depends heavily on your specific business priorities. Consider these factors carefully to make an informed decision. Each scenario presents unique challenges and opportunities for efficiency.

**Budget Priority**: For large volumes where cost-efficiency is paramount, Reefer FCL sea freight offers the best value. It minimizes per-unit shipping expenses, ideal for non-urgent inventory.

**Speed Priority**: When time is critical for high-value or rapidly evolving electronics, air freight provides the fastest delivery. This option is ideal for product launches or urgent replenishment.

**Cargo Type Considerations**: Delicate, temperature-sensitive components inherently require reefer containers. For smaller, less critical electronics, LCL reefer might be a viable, more flexible option. Always match the shipping method to your product’s specific needs.

**Volume Thresholds**: For shipments exceeding 15 CBM, FCL generally becomes more economical than LCL. Hybrid solutions, like sea-air combinations, can balance speed and cost for specific routes or urgent batches.

Frequently Asked Questions

What is the typical transit time for Reefer FCL from China to Chicago?
Generally, transit takes 30-40 days, including ocean passage to a West Coast port and subsequent rail transport. Congestion can cause variations.
Why is a reefer container necessary for shipping electronics?
Reefers maintain stable temperature and humidity, protecting sensitive electronics from thermal shock, condensation, and heat damage during transit, vital for product integrity.
What Chinese ports are best for shipping electronics to Chicago?
Major ports like Shanghai, Ningbo, and Shenzhen offer frequent sailings and robust infrastructure for Reefer FCL shipments to North America, connecting to Chicago via rail.
Are there specific customs requirements for electronics imported into Chicago?
Yes, electronics often require specific import declarations, HS codes, and potentially FCC/UL certifications. Proper documentation is essential to avoid delays.
How can I track my Reefer FCL shipment from China to Chicago?
Most freight forwarders provide online tracking systems for real-time visibility of your container’s location and temperature data throughout its journey.
What are the peak seasons for shipping from China to the USA?
Peak seasons typically occur from August to October (holiday sales) and before Chinese New Year. Rates and transit times can be higher during these periods.
